abstract

Between December 1682 and February 1687, Alessandro Farnese - son of the former duke of Parma Odoardo I and minor brother of the current Duke Ranuccio II – was employed as «Great General» by the Republic of Venice against the Ottoman in Greece. In these years Alessandro did not fight much, but, according to chroniclers and the spies of the State Inquisitors, lived for extensive periods in Venice with his personal «court» and had a notable impact on the local festive and social life.
